A Postgraduate Certificate in Multilingual Music Promotion equips students with the skills to navigate the global music industry. The program focuses on effective strategies for promoting music across diverse linguistic and cultural markets.
Learning outcomes include mastering multilingual marketing techniques, understanding international music distribution, and developing culturally sensitive promotional campaigns. Students will also gain expertise in digital marketing for music, international copyright law, and global music market analysis. This comprehensive approach ensures graduates are well-prepared for international music careers.
The duration of the Postgraduate Certificate in Multilingual Music Promotion typically ranges from 6 to 12 months, depending on the specific program structure and intensity. This timeframe allows for in-depth exploration of core concepts and practical application through case studies and projects.

Why this course?
A Postgraduate Certificate in Multilingual Music Promotion is increasingly significant in today's globalised music industry. The UK music industry, a global leader, generated £6.4 billion in 2022, showcasing the sector’s economic power. However, effectively reaching diverse audiences requires multilingual marketing strategies. This certificate equips professionals with the skills to navigate this complex landscape, translating marketing materials, localising campaigns, and leveraging diverse media channels to reach wider, international audiences. With over 300 languages spoken in the UK, the demand for professionals adept at multilingual music promotion is growing rapidly. The need for culturally sensitive and effective campaigns cannot be overstated.
